Tmj surgery cost. The temporomandibular joint (TMJ) is the name of the joint located on either side of your head, just in front of your ears. These joints connect your mandible (jawbone) to your temporal bone (skull). My name is Heather and I am 36 years old. I started having TMJ/TMD issues in 2010. I was diagnosed with Condylar Hyperplasia in 2015. I have had 4 surgeries within a 4-year time frame. First I had an arthroplasty surgery to try and stop the bone growth. After that failed I had three Total Joint Replacement surgeries.

Arthrocentesis. We place small needles to washout the TMJ joint. Arthroscopic surgery. We use a small camera and tiny tools to fix and repair damage to the TMJ joint. Open joint procedures (arthroplasty). We reach the jaw joint through a skin incision in front of the ear. Sep 20, 2023 · Jaw surgery costs $17,425 on average, according to 226 reviews from RealSelf members. However, the cost of a complex cosmetic, reconstructive, or corrective double jaw surgery (aka orthognathic surgery) can range up to $53,000. Dental Implants R5000 - R8000.Jan 26, 2024 · TMJ replacement surgery is a specialized procedure that can involve significant costs. The factors influencing the overall cost of the surgery can include the surgeon’s fees, facility fees, anesthesia fees, preoperative evaluations, imaging tests, postoperative care, and any additional medications or therapies prescribed. Dec 3, 2023 · What is the cost of TMJ surgery in Ontario? The cost of TMJ surgery in Ontario can vary depending on several factors. The average cost ranges from $5,000 to $10,000, but it can be higher or lower depending on the specific procedure required and the surgeon's fees.
